Chandigarh: After receiving overwhelming response to its MC One Parking Pass system, the municipal corporation has introduced a new facility offering quarterly, half-yearly and yearly parking passes for frequent users, providing significant financial relief and greater convenience to city residents.Sharing details, mayor Saurabh Joshi said as per guidelines of administrator Gulab Chand Kataria, the new pass system has been designed specially for citizens who regularly use parking sites managed by the MC. The move aims at providing a cost-effective and hassle-free parking experience while strengthening parking management across the city.The mayor said under the new scheme, yearly parking pass for four-wheelers is available for just Rs 4,200, offering a saving of Rs 1,800 as compared to the existing monthly pass system. Two-wheeler users can avail yearly pass for Rs 2,100, resulting in saving of Rs 900.He said the half-yearly parking pass is available at Rs 2,200 for four-wheelers and Rs 1,100 for two-wheelers, providing savings of Rs 800 and Rs 400 respectively.For citizens who prefer shorter-duration passes, quarterly parking pass is available at Rs 1,200 for 4-wheelers and Rs 600 for 2-wheelers, ensuring savings of Rs 300 and Rs 150, respectively. He said monthly charges for making an MC One Pass are the same — Rs 500 for 4-wheelers and Rs 250 for 2-wheelers.The mayor highlighted that introduction of quarterly, half-yearly and yearly passes offers flexibility and affordability to frequent parking users. He added that this step will encourage citizens to adopt the MC One digital parking system, making parking operations more streamlined and transparent.He emphasised that the MC One Parking Pass system is not merely aimed at revenue generation but is primarily focused on improving parking management and providing better public services to residents. He added that the initiative reflects the MC’s commitment to citizen-friendly governance and efficient urban management.According to the mayor, the passes are valid across all parking sites managed by the corporation, ensuring maximum accessibility and convenience for users. The system will also help curb pilferage and leakage in parking collections, strengthening transparency and accountability in parking operations.With the launch of these new pass options, the MC expects a large number of frequent users to benefit from the scheme while contributing to better parking discipline and smoother traffic management.
